Output 8f0d08fa61d941315a7ef0fcbbd536be2d3388042251edefc92e954df89a680b:1

value
172817659
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 51d6a290b66d4830dd43e52549636b4b459b2d408b1ccf00e5e1ed34cefc66a4
address
tb1p28t29y9kd4yrph2ru5j5jcmtfdzekt2q3vwv7q89u8knfnhuv6jq5eapgt
transaction
8f0d08fa61d941315a7ef0fcbbd536be2d3388042251edefc92e954df89a680b
confirmations
29234
spent
true